Marcel Beentjes
About Marcel Beentjes
Marcel Beentjes is a director based in the Netherlands with extensive experience in logistics and commercial management. He has held key positions at companies such as Uber Freight, A.P. Moller - Maersk, and Yusen Logistics, and is currently the director at Forto.
Current Role at Forto
Marcel Beentjes serves as the Director for Forto in the Netherlands. He has held this position since 2021 and operates from Rotterdam, South Holland. In this role, he is responsible for overseeing various commercial activities and driving the company's growth in the region.
Previous Experience at Uber
Before joining Forto, Marcel Beentjes worked at Uber as the European Commercial Manager for Uber Freight. His tenure lasted from 2019 to 2021, during which he was based in Amsterdam, Noord-Holland. In this role, he focused on expanding Uber's freight services across Europe.
Career at A.P. Moller - Maersk
Marcel Beentjes has extensive experience with A.P. Moller - Maersk, where he held multiple positions. He was the Head of Commercial Benelux for one year from 2014 to 2015 in the Rotterdam Area. He later served as the European Director of Business Development from 2015 to 2017 and as the Twill European Head of Commercial from 2017 to 2019, both roles based in The Hague Area.
Experience at Yusen Logistics
Marcel Beentjes worked at Yusen Logistics (Europe) in various capacities. He was the Trade Lane Manager for Asia & North America from 2010 to 2012 in the Amsterdam Area and Frankfurt Area. He also served as the Sales & Route Development Manager Benelux from 2012 to 2014 and as the Business Development Manager from 2007 to 2010, both in the Amsterdam Area.
